it is a time well spent vs it is time well spent

Both phrases are correct, but they are used in different contexts. 'It is a time well spent' is correct when referring to a specific instance or period of time, while 'It is time well spent' is correct when talking about time spent in general.

it is a time well spent

This phrase is correct when referring to a specific instance or period of time.

This phrase is used when talking about a particular time that was spent in a valuable or worthwhile manner.

Examples:

  • It is a time well spent with family.
  • It is a time well spent on self-improvement.

Alternatives:

  • It is a time well used
  • It is a time well invested

it is time well spent

This phrase is correct when talking about time spent in general.

This phrase is used to describe time that has been used in a valuable or worthwhile way without specifying a particular instance.

Examples:

  • It is time well spent on learning.
  • It is time well spent on hobbies.

Alternatives:

  • Time spent wisely is time well spent
  • Time spent productively is time well spent
